Photoinduced Maxwell-Displacement-Current Acr-Oss Polyamic Acid and Azobenzen Langmuir-Blodgett Films

&
Pages 235-240 | Published online: 04 Oct 2006
 

Abstract

Maxwell-displacement-current (MDC) measuring technique has been applied to the investigation of polyamic acid and azobenzen Langmuir-Blodgett films by alternating photoirradiation with visible light and ultraviolet light. MDCs across multilayer films were generated alternatingly due to the cis-trans photoisomerization of AZBPAA films. It was also found that the photoexcited electron transfer also made a contribution to the generation of MDCs with ultraviolet irradiation. Finally, MDCs across AZBPAA monolayers were found to be suppressed as a result of the deposition of PAA layers onto the AZBPAA monolayers, possibly due to the inhibitation in the cis-trans photoisomerization.
